如何在.NET中实现PodPress(就像StackOverflow博客一样)

时间:2009-02-01 10:52:35

标签: asp.net podcast

我想知道是否有人知道如何从PodPress(一个Wordpress插件)实现漂亮而干净的用户界面到.NET,就像你在PodCasts可用时在StackOverflow Blog中找到的一样。 / p>

alt text

并拥有漂亮的统计数据和iTunes集成:)

:  我现在意识到(愚蠢的我没有先检查 - 使用元键或甚至去管理页面... / wp-admin)SO博客在Wordpress上,但是,我的愿望是一样的,一个怎么样。 NET版本?  我想我会直接联系作者,并建议他/她使用WP插件的.NET版本。

4 个答案:

答案 0 :(得分:1)

  

我想知道是否有人知道如何   实现漂亮和干净的UI   来自PodPress(一个Wordpress插件)   进入.NET就像你在   PodCasts时的StackOverflow博客   可用。
  我正在寻找整瓶魔法,iTunes集成,统计等等......杰夫不应该给他一个答案,他不得不对此做些什么吗?

Jeff没有将PodPress转换为.NET。

blog.Stackoverflow.com是一个Wordpress博客。

他只是为Wordpress加载了PodPress插件,在他的插件选项卡中单击激活并导航到他新创建的PodPress选项卡。在那里,他配置了iTunes集成和他的统计信息。

如果您查看博客的来源,您会看到:

<meta name="generator" content="WordPress 2.7" />

编辑:回复您的评论。

  

是的,我意识到之后,但仍然......我想要一个.NET版本:)(不要问太多,是吗?)eheh;) - balexandre

PodPress-WordPress插件与WordPress插件接口紧密耦合。 PodPress是flash,javascript和php的混合体,所有这些都是在调用WordPress函数。

PHP和Javascript很容易编辑,但是在没有WordPress的情况下破解PodPress工作所需的工作可能比简单地从头开始重写PodPress要困难一些。

另外,我在许多论坛上都读过关于人们从项目的唯一开发者那里得到缓慢回复以及版本如何花费很长时间才能出来的消息。所以我认为你不能轻易让他把他的项目改写成一个不同的平台。

您的选择是:

  • 使用WordPress
  • 从头开始重写PodPress,没有任何WordPress依赖。
  • 寻找替代方案

答案 1 :(得分:0)

魔术发生在flash播放器中,所以你需要做的就是将flash播放器放在一个aspx页面(或ascx控件)中并提供相应的变量,比如文件名和位置音频。

这是回答问题还是我错过了什么?

答案 2 :(得分:0)

嗯,对于播放器部分,您可以使用Yahoo!音乐播放器:http://mediaplayer.yahoo.com/

我知道这并不是你想要的,因为你想要PodPress的所有功能,但是,我想这可能是一个小小的踩踏/起点。它非常易于使用,而且界面也不错。

答案 3 :(得分:0)

我认为这个问题没有一个简单的答案。 podPress是一个相当大的插件,将它移植到一种新的语言和博客引擎很难;它不仅仅是一个技巧。我想,包含的Flash和Java播放器以及支持的JavaScript都是许可的,因此您可以在项目中使用它们。 (podPress是GPL)

现在,StackOverflow博客使用WordPress和podPress,而不是用.NET编写的东西,所以我敢打赌,没有人真正完成这项工作。